Learn more about this land: We are an new dairy called Zen Farms at the only Historical Pecan Farm in Tempe. We have teamed up with Compassion Care Animals LLC to create a unique and one of a kind experience for all who visit us. We have goats, sheep, cats, dogs, chickens, ducks, cows, and horses!! Many of the animals are therapy pets and enjoy hands on expressions of love and affection. Our cows, Didi and Amelia, love to be pet and scratched, cuddled and hugged, So do our Goats, Sarah, Luke, Princess, Tessa, Shelby, Sally, and Chloe. Our Ram, Beauregard Jr., or Beau, has his flock which love attention as well. The Horses, Hunter and Smoke, enjoy carrots and apples as their favorite treats. Nestled in a quiet little neighborhood right in the middle of town not far from downtown Tempe and only 15 to 20 minutes from downtown Phoenix, our Ranch has over 100 years of History within this area. When you walk through the doors of this place you travel back in time. 8 foot brick walls surround the ranch giving it a quiet and secluded allure. Originally built by the owners Great grandfather and his brother the house is known and recognized as one of the few historical homes in Tempe. Also known as the Risley Redden House, it's architecture is a marvelous display of lasting workmanship and uncanny construction skill. Staying here isn't only therapeutic, but also a rare opportunity to delve into the history of what the city was built upon. Our plans include growing food, raising our animals with a no kill policy, being a productive dairy, staying sustainable so that we are in-tune with the Earth, and making new friends every day!
